Go into Device Manager, make sure your Ostrich is installed correctly. If so, it'll create a device entry under "Ports". I can't remember exactly what it's called. Something like USB to Serial, or some ----. You'll see it... Then next to it, it should tell you what port it is.
If you can't get that far, then, well, you have other issues. Consult Craig on getting your Ostrich installed.
